Struct rustdb::pstore::AccessPagedData

source ·
pub struct AccessPagedData {
    pub spd: Arc<SharedPagedData>,
    /* private fields */
}
Expand description

Access to shared paged data.

Fields§

§spd: Arc<SharedPagedData>

Shared Page Data.

Implementations§

source§

impl AccessPagedData

source

pub fn new_reader(spd: Arc<SharedPagedData>) -> Self

Construct access to a virtual read-only copy of the database logical pages.

source

pub fn new_writer(spd: Arc<SharedPagedData>) -> Self

Construct access to the database logical pages.

source

pub fn stash(&self) -> MutexGuard<'_, Stash>

Get locked guard of stash.

source

pub fn get_data(&self, lpnum: u64) -> Data

Get the Data for the specified page.

source

pub fn set_data(&self, lpnum: u64, data: Data)

Set the data of the specified page.

source

pub fn alloc_page(&self) -> u64

Allocate a logical page.

source

pub fn free_page(&self, lpnum: u64)

Free a logical page.

source

pub fn is_new(&self) -> bool

Is the underlying file new (so needs to be initialised ).

source

pub fn compress(&self, size: usize, saving: usize) -> bool

Check whether compressing a page is worthwhile.

source

pub fn save(&self, op: SaveOp) -> usize

Commit changes to underlying file ( or rollback logical page allocations ).

source

pub fn renumber_page(&self, lpnum: u64) -> u64

Renumber a page.
